Shining Imperial-pigeon

Shining Imperial-pigeon (Ducula chalconota), 38 cm. Richly iridescent bronze-green upperparts with a contrasting pale grey head and underparts. Found in montane forest of New Guinea from 700 to 2,200 m. Frugivore. Least Concern; common in hill and montane forest.

Yellow-breasted Fruit-dove

Yellow-breasted Fruit-dove (Ramphiculus occipitalis), 28 cm. Bright yellow breast and belly with a green back and a bold red occipital patch. Endemic to the Philippines (Palawan and Calamian group). Inhabits lowland primary and secondary forest. Frugivore. Least Concern but locally threatened by habitat loss.
